People | Excellence | Change | Integrity | Co-Prosperity Role and Responsibilities Position Summary The Samsung direct-to-consumer ecommerce team is looking for a Senior Manager for the Enhanced Partner Program (EPP).  EPP provides exclusive programs and discounts to key audience segments such as Education, Military, Government, and Fortune-500 employees. This role will specifically focus on driving improved performance (across multiple KPI) by curating experiences on Samsung.com, and optimizing the impact of customer journeys and marketing tactics. The individual is expected to lead through influence, managing initiatives that require cross-functional partnership. The role also includes creating insights/presentation for executive reviews. A successful candidate is highly analytical with critical thinking skills and business savvy.  Adaptability is required, as this role will be to working in a highly matrixed, fast pacing organization. Essentials/Duties and Responsibilities Contribute to the overall success of the business unit and help drive $1B+ in revenue Drive revenue across key audiences, across all of Samsung’s product categories Drive new and incremental engagement from partners within the program Design and execute programs that will drive engagement/revenue Partner with cross-functional teams to deliver new initiatives Provide valuable segment insights to business and cross-functional leaders Provide weekly, monthly, and ad-hoc reporting of all relevant segment metrics Perform analytics using Excel and Tableau. Write detailed requirements for technical resources to follow. Create presentations with compelling data driven story to share with leadership, cross-functional teams to provide insights and recommendations Work with Category Management, Sales, Finance and Operations team to define and work on gap closures Deeply understand the meaningful differences between key audience segments (ex: Education, Military, Government, Corporate Partners) and identify actionable insights. Skills and Qualifications Background/Experience 8+ years of sales or sales operations experience 5+ years of technology or telecommunications experience 3+ years of business development experience 3+ years of experience working with, or for, a Fortune 1000 organization Strong communication and presentation skills Ability to effectively communicate business insights and requirements Experience with EPP programs and/or partnership with HR/benefits managers preferred Bachelor’s degree preferred Strong excel skills (including formulas and lookups) preferred Strong Tableau skills (including Tableau Desktop experience) preferred History of leading and developing business teams #LI-RL2 Life @ Samsung - https://www.samsung.com/us/careers/life-at-samsung/ Benefits @ Samsung - https://www.samsung.com/us/careers/benefits/ NEW JERSEY The salary range for this role is expected to be between $176,500 and $200,000.  Actual pay will be determined considering factors such as relevant skills and experience, and comparison to other employees in the role.
